TX TFR: UFN

NOTAM: 6/0034
Issued: 01/02/2006 15:10
Effective: Immediately - Until Further Notice
State: TX
Facility: ZFW - FORT WORTH (ARTCC),TX.
Type: HAZARDS
Description: BOWIE TX

FDC 6/0034 ZFW TX.. FLIGHT RESTRICTIONS BOWIE, TX EFFECTIVE IMMEDIATELY UNTIL FURTHER NOTICE. PURSUANT TO 14 CFR SECTION 91.137(A)(2) TEMPORARY FLIGHT RESTRICTIONS DURING DAY LIGHT HOURS ARE IN EFFECT WITHIN A 20 NAUTICAL MILE RADIUS OF 334826N/0975654W OR THE BOWIE /UKW/ VORTAC 333 DEGREE RADIAL AT 17.4 NAUTICAL MILES AT AND BELOW 050 FEET AGL TO PROVIDE A SAFE ENVIRONMENT FOR FIRE FIGHTING. TEXAS DEPT OF FORESTRY TELEPHONE 979-220-1217 OR FREQ 122.925/ IS IN CHARGE OF THE OPERATION. FORT WORTH ARTCC 817-858-7503 IS THE FAA COORDINATION FACILITY.
